Is it just me, or is green paint especially hard to choose? I love green, it reminds me of nature and I would love to use it in the cabin if I can just get the color right. I'm trying to find a green light enough to go with pretty country pastels, but not too light to change it to a more masculine look later. I've tried green paint in the past and it came out both times lighter than I imagined. I'm trying not to do that again, but I want the room lighter/brighter. This is Sherwinn-William's Dancing Green, I keep coming back to it, over and over.

Hard to learn but the truth is - when someone looks at you and doesn't like something about you, what they are really seeing is a reflection of something they dislike about themselves!It has nothing to do with us as a person, and we shouldn't take insults or judgments from other people personally. These people are insecure in their life and are saying these things to make themselves (actually their egos) feel "bigger and better" than you.
If you are a people pleaser, but feel deep-seated resentment in doing so, you need to remember it is impossible to make everyone happy with the choices we make. If you worry about getting everyone’s approval, you’ll never get anywhere. It will consume all of your time and energy and drain you of the ability to move on in your life.
In fact if you find yourself obsessing over what someone may or may not be thinking about you, you likely have control issues. You may be living under the assumption that by behaving in a certain way, you are somehow controlling what people will think of you. But it's an illusion. What people "think" is always about them. That's just the way the human brain works.
I should add: I'm not saying we shouldn't care about other people. I'm speaking specifically about what other people think about us.

I used Sherwin-William's Visualizer to 'paint' my room, it's really cool. I thought I wanted some shade of green, but couldn't find anything that looked right. I wonder if one of these blues might work.
The cabin is small enough (14'x24') that if I get the paint right, I can re-decorate it often by just changing the bedding, curtains, and maybe the wall art, depending on the season or who my guests are. Family for different holidays, friends during the summer, and my husband's hunting and fishing buddies too.
I want to have fun with it I guess, like a little doll house where I can play 'decorator'.
I have a little wood and crafts shop is in the barn below, and I love rustic crafts and making things from barnwood. I look forward to making curtains and maybe even a slipcover for the sofa if I can get my nerve up (have you seen the cheap drop cloth slip covers everyone is making lately?).
These 3 colors are fairly neutral I think, but are they boring? I want the cabin to be fun and a little different.
